Summary

Red Hat Single Sign-On 7.2 is a standalone server, based on the Keycloak project, that provides authentication and standards-based single sign-on capabilities for web and mobile applications.
This release of Red Hat Single Sign-On 7.2.5 serves as a replacement for Red Hat Single Sign-On 7.2.4, and includes bug fixes and enhancements, which are documented in the Release Notes document linked to in the References.
Security Fix(es):
* keycloak: auth permitted with expired certs in SAML client (CVE-2018-10894)
* keycloak: XSS-Vulnerability with response_mode=form_post (CVE-2018-14655)
* keycloak: Open Redirect in Login and Logout (CVE-2018-14658)
* keycloak: brute force protection not working for the entire login workflow (CVE-2018-14657)
For more details about the security issue(s), including the impact, a CVSS score, and other related information, refer to the CVE page(s) listed in the References section.
The CVE-2018-10894 issue was discovered by Benjamin Berg (Red Hat).
